Dude the bitcoin block chain is very secure  in order to hack the blockchain. You need to hack the all miners mining rigs to modify the blockchain.
The hackable part is the bitcoin wallets from your phones and pc, so you need to be careful.

The only way hackers can get your Bitcoins is by stealing them out of your centralized wallet (when your private keys are kept on the servers of an exchange or online wallet). It is impossible to steal Bitcoins within the blockchain, because it cannot be cheated. Your Bitcoins are totally safe if you keep them in a hardware wallet.
